TX HB2646 proposes the creation of a private child care task force in Texas. This task force would focus on issues related to private child care services, aiming to improve the quality and accessibility of child care for families. The bill is intended to address the needs of working parents and ensure that children have access to safe and nurturing environments.
Supporters of TX HB2646 would highlight the bill as a proactive step towards enhancing child care services in Texas. They would argue that establishing a task force will bring together experts and stakeholders to develop effective solutions for families, ultimately benefiting the state's economy and workforce.
Critics of TX HB2646 might argue that creating a task force could lead to unnecessary bureaucracy without guaranteeing real improvements in child care quality. They may express concerns that the focus on private child care could overlook the needs of low-income families who rely on public services, potentially exacerbating existing inequalities.
